Meet Bibsy Cross, the precocious eight-year-old heroine of this charming chapter book series, as she navigates a relationship with a teacher who thinks that Bibsy is just too much.
Most things are easy-peasy, regular-pegular for Bibsy Cross. She loves her parents, her cat, her best friend, Natia. And she loves going to school. She might just love that most of all!
This year, Bibsy has Mrs. Stumper for a teacher... and Mrs. Stumper doesn't seem too keen on Bibsy. She thinks Bibsy talks too much--especially about her science fair project.
But one day, when Bibsy talks a little too much, and goes a stone too far, Mrs. Stumper punishes her by punching a hole in her paper apple that hangs in the classroom. And Bibsy is devastated.
How can she make the best science fair project when she feels so rotten?

Liz Garton Scanlon is the author of nearly 20 beloved picture books, including All the World, which received a Caldecott Honor and which School Library Journal called "perfection" in a starred review. Her other picture books include I Want a Boat! and Thank You, Garden, as well as the upcoming The World's Best Class Plant (May 2023.) Scanlon is on the faculty of the Vermont College of Fine Arts and is a frequent and popular presenter at schools, festivals and conferences. She lives in Austin, Texas. Bibsy Cross is her first chapter book.
Dung Ho is the illustrator of the New York Times bestselling picture book Eyes That Kiss in the Corners, which was featured in Forbes, Oprah Daily, The Cut, and Book Riot. It also received three starred reviews and was a School Library Journal, Bank Street, and Kirkus Best Book of the Year. Dung also illustrated its companion picture book, Eyes that Speak to the Stars. She studied graphic design at the Hue University College of Arts and then worked in the design and advertising industry before pivoting to illustration. Born and raised in Hue, Vietnam, Dung now lives in Ho Chi Minh City.
